diff options
author | Patrick Walton <pcwalton@mimiga.net> | 2015-02-20 16:46:17 -0800 |
---|---|---|
committer | Patrick Walton <pcwalton@mimiga.net> | 2015-02-20 19:11:35 -0800 |
commit | 40a3b417580f1050c63acf890ed5aaefb6197d1a (patch) | |
tree | 5ead5acf386c4f99e30da2c203065e362f247dde /components/layout/table_wrapper.rs | |
parent | 172db80703fc19ff078f2f46fb299cadd99a483b (diff) | |
download | servo-40a3b417580f1050c63acf890ed5aaefb6197d1a.tar.gz servo-40a3b417580f1050c63acf890ed5aaefb6197d1a.zip |
layout: Add an option to visualize parallel layout
Diffstat (limited to 'components/layout/table_wrapper.rs')
-rw-r--r-- | components/layout/table_wrapper.rs | 4 |
1 files changed, 3 insertions, 1 deletions
diff --git a/components/layout/table_wrapper.rs b/components/layout/table_wrapper.rs index b66addae4b4..e849150bede 100644 --- a/components/layout/table_wrapper.rs +++ b/components/layout/table_wrapper.rs @@ -342,7 +342,8 @@ impl Flow for TableWrapperFlow { } fn assign_block_size_for_inorder_child_if_necessary<'a>(&mut self, - layout_context: &'a LayoutContext<'a>) + layout_context: &'a LayoutContext<'a>, + parent_thread_id: u8) -> bool { if self.block_flow.base.flags.is_float() { self.block_flow.place_float(); @@ -351,6 +352,7 @@ impl Flow for TableWrapperFlow { let impacted = self.block_flow.base.flags.impacted_by_floats(); if impacted { + self.block_flow.base.thread_id = parent_thread_id; self.assign_block_size(layout_context); } impacted |